The ASTM D4267-07 (15) specification specifies requirements for labeling small-batch (100 ml or less) containers of parenteral medications. The standard requires that the label should include the generic name of the drug (required), the proprietary name (optional), the amount of drug per unit, and the total amount of liquid. The text of the label should contrast sharply with the background, and the typesetting direction should be parallel to the long axis of the container to ensure legibility. This specification is intended to reduce medication errors caused by labeling that is difficult to read, but does not relieve the user of responsibility for correctly identifying the drug. This standard applies to label design and identification of liquid drug containers.
